New Milford is a walkable, family-oriented community with busy streets and neighborhood routines. In many bite incidents, the earliest details—who saw what, how quickly treatment began, and how the wound was described—can make or break how insurers evaluate the claim.
A calculator can’t see:
- whether the incident was reported promptly,
- whether medical notes accurately describe depth, location, and function limits,
- whether there were conflicting stories about what happened before the bite.
In practice, insurers in New Jersey look for consistency: your account, the medical record, and any witness information. If those don’t line up, the “estimated range” from an online tool may be far from the outcome your evidence supports.
